पार्वतीजन्मवर्णनम् / Description of Pārvatī’s Birth

तस्यां तु जायमानायां सर्वस्वं समपद्यत । हिमवन्नगरे तत्र सर्व दुःखं क्षयं गतम्

tasyāṃ tu jāyamānāyāṃ sarvasvaṃ samapadyata | himavannagare tatra sarva duḥkhaṃ kṣayaṃ gatam

Namun tatkala baginda puteri itu lahir, segala-galanya menjadi sungguh bertuah dan sempurna. Di kota Himavān, segala dukacita pun lenyap hingga habis.

Pārvatī’s birth is portrayed as the descent of Shiva’s own Śakti: when divine grace manifests, the bonds of suffering begin to dissolve and dharma, prosperity, and inner harmony naturally arise.

In Shaiva Siddhanta, Shiva (Pati) is worshipped with form (saguṇa) through the Liṅga, and Śakti is the compassionate power that makes that worship fruitful; her appearance signifies the nearness of Shiva’s grace and the removal of duḥkha for devotees.
